SEASON 4 AIRING NOW! The BPD bunch is a talk show, featuring a panel of 17 people who are in functional recovery from Borderline Personality Disorder. Each week we discuss BPD-related topics to help give you insights into the different ways BPD can be expressed in someone’s life. We also cover the different paths we followed on our recovery journeys to give you hope and direction for your own β€οΈβ€πŸ©Ή
